Description of the work
Description of the work
The subject matter and method of representation can be compared to the Naïve movement. The Naïve artist is by definition self-taught, someone who hasn't attended an art school but has found inspiration within themselves. Stylistically, this translates into figurative painting that offers a simplified interpretation of reality, with infantile and unconsciously primitivist overtones. However, even the Naïve artist, in his spontaneity, possesses a self-awareness that leads him to develop a very specific aesthetic language, distinguishing it from amateurism.
On a more strictly formal level, the artist Roberto Sguanci can truly be considered an example of a naïve conception of painting. His simplification of reality, in fact, embodies several elements of creativity, discernible in the complexity of his drawing and his exploration of color. The subjects are indeed childlike, but the linear elaboration that constructs them exalts the forms and volumes, which take on almost caricatural qualities. The color, too, is excessive, at times anti-naturalistic, but always selected in a manner consistent with the overall concept of the work.
Roberto Sguanci is an artist born in Florence in 1948. A painter, poet, and writer, his work focuses on a naive language with accentuated plasticity or on more ironic compositions with paradoxical and allegorical content.
